-// 21.4 Numeric Conversions [string.conversions]
-
-#include <string>
-#include <limits>
-#include <stdexcept>
-#include <testsuite_hooks.h>
-
-void
-test01()
-{
- bool test __attribute__((unused)) = false;
- using namespace std;
-
- try
- {
- string one;
- stoll(one);
- }
- catch(std::invalid_argument)
- {
- test = true;
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- }
- VERIFY( test );
-
- test = false;
- try
- {
- string one("a");
- stoll(one);
- }
- catch(std::invalid_argument)
- {
- test = true;
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- }
- VERIFY( test );
-
- long long ll1 = 0;
- try
- {
- string one("a");
- ll1 = stoll(one, 0, 16);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== 10 );
-
- size_t idx1 = 0;
- try
- {
- string one("78");
- ll1 = stoll(one, &idx1, 8);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== 7 );
- VERIFY( idx1 = 1 );
-
- try
- {
- string one("10112");
- ll1 = stoll(one, &idx1, 2);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== 11 );
- VERIFY( idx1 == 4 );
-
- try
- {
- string one("0XE");
- ll1 = stoll(one, &idx1, 0);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== 14 );
- VERIFY( idx1 == 3 );
-
- test = false;
- try
- {
- string one(1000, '9');
- ll1 = stoll(one);
- }
- catch(std::out_of_range)
- {
- test = true;
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== 14 );
-
- try
- {
- ll1 = numeric_limits<long long>::max();
- string one(to_string(ll1));
- ll1 = stoll(one);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== numeric_limits<long long>::max() );
-
- try
- {
- ll1 = numeric_limits<long long>::min();
- string one(to_string(ll1));
- ll1 = stoll(one);
- }
- catch(...)
- {
- test = false;
- }
- VERIFY( test );
- VERIFY( ll1 == numeric_limits<long long>::min() );
-}
-
-int main()
-{
- test01();
- return 0;
-}
